A line segment is a part of a line that is bounded by two distinct points. It has a fixed length and extends in a straight line from one point to another. Imagine a straight line with two ends marked A and B; the line segment AB is the part of the line between those two points. Line segments can be thought of as the "shortest distance" between two points.

To draw a line segment, simply draw a straight line between two points and label the endpoints. You can use a ruler or a straightedge to ensure the line is straight.

A line segment is a part of a line, while a line is an infinite set of points extending in both directions. Think of it like a line as a road and a line segment as the distance between two specific intersections.
